Hip dips are these indentations that are marked in women at the level of the hips, especially between the iliac crest bone and the hip proper (anatomically called the greater trochanter).
The hip area is one of the elements that most define femininity, since the curve it forms is one of its characteristics. The straight line is associated with the idea of “masculine” and the curve with “feminine”.
As is always the case, what we really focus on is balance and compensation between areas, especially the waist. That is why we try to perfect this area by focusing on the aesthetic unity formed by the flanks (the lateral part of the waist) with the hips and thighs.

We have several possibilities depending on the projection (widening) we want to achieve. For a magnification of about 2 cm we can use a oval cohesive silicone prosthesis under the tensor fascia latae muscle. The problem is that the space is very limited, so that we could only place a prosthesis of about 110 g -215 g and we could not achieve more than 2 cm of projection. The fascia lata is very powerful and not very extensible, so it limits tissue expansion.
We currently use a custom-designed prosthesis that can be placed on top of the muscle. The projection we get is about 3 or 4 cm. In addition, the patient’s own fat is associated (lipotransfer), to increase the thickness of the tissue and especially to smooth the contours of the implant. The disadvantage of this system is the cost of the implants.
The scar will be on the edge of the iliac crest, an area that is usually covered by underwear or a bikini.
After the operation to increase hips we must follow some recommendations. Since it is an area of great mobility we recommend not to sit for 7-10 days and avoid lower limb exercise for 6 weeks. The results are good being the biggest risk that the implant is displaced and need to be repositioned. That is why at the beginning it is necessary to be careful with sudden and intense movements.
The scar is hidden under the underwear.

There are different surgical techniques to fill hip dips, including lipoinjection or fat transfer, in which fat is removed from another part of the patient’s body and injected into the desired areas. Silicone implants can also be used to fill hip dips.
As with any surgery, there are certain risks associated with hip surgery, such as infection, bruising, scarring, bleeding and reactions to anesthesia. However, these risks can be minimized by choosing an experienced surgeon and performing tests prior to surgery.
The duration of a hip augmentation surgery can vary depending on the technique used and the individual needs of the patient. Generally, the operation lasts between two and four hours.
In addition to hip augmentation surgery, there are other methods to make the hips rounder, such as exercise and healthy eating. Exercises that focus on the hips and buttocks, such as squats and weight lifting, can help increase muscle mass and improve the appearance of the hips. A balanced, protein-rich diet is also recommended to support muscle growth.
